
The Nissan Armada I-FCW system becomes active at speeds above approximately 3 MPH (5 km/h), ensuring functionality during most driving scenarios.
When a potential forward collision risk is detected, the Nissan Armada system immediately alerts the driver by flashing the vehicle-ahead detection indicator and emitting a clear audible warning signal, prompting timely driver response.
Turning the I-FCW system ON/OFF

Follow these steps to enable or disable the I-FCW system in the Nissan Armada:
1. Press the
button until "Settings" appears on the vehicle information display, then confirm
using the scroll dial.
Use the scroll dial to navigate to "Driver Assistance," then press to confirm your selection.
2. Select "Emergency Brake" and press the scroll dial to turn the system ON or OFF according to your preference.
When the I-FCW system is disabled, the Nissan Armada AEB system OFF warning light (orange) will illuminate to inform the driver.
NOTE:
Disabling the AEB system will also disable the I-FCW functionality.
